A powerful and engaging exploration of contemporary Asian American identity through interwoven stories set in a teeming Chicago airport, written by award-winning and bestselling East and Southeast Asian American authors including Linda Sue Park, Grace Lin, Erin Entrada Kelly, Traci Chee, and Ellen Oh. Flying Lessons meets Black Boy Joy. ***Six Starred Reviews!***"Reminds us that a more functional, less ailing America requires not just the courage to speak but the courage to listen."--New York Times Book Review"Not only important, but essential."--School Library Journal, Starred ReviewAn incident at a TSA security check point sows chaos and rumors, creating a chain of events that impacts twelve young Asian Americans in a crowded and restless airport.
